What is Innovation Management in 2026? A Strategic Guide
Defining Innovation Management
Innovation management is the structured process of generating, developing, and implementing new ideas, products, services, or processes that create tangible value and competitive advantage for an organization. As of July 2026, in a rapidly evolving global marketplace, it’s no longer a ‘nice-to-have’ but a fundamental requirement for sustained success and adaptability.

Understanding the Pillars of Innovation Management
Effective innovation management isn’t a single activity; it’s a holistic system built on several interconnected pillars. Each pillar plays a vital role in nurturing and commercializing new concepts.
1. Innovation Strategy
This defines the ‘what’ and ‘why’ of your innovation efforts. It aligns innovation goals with overall business objectives, specifying the types of innovation to pursue (e.g., incremental, disruptive, open innovation) and the markets or challenges to address. A clear strategy prevents innovation from becoming a scattered, unfocused effort.
For example, a consumer electronics company might set a strategy to focus on developing sustainable product lines (incremental innovation) while also exploring new smart home device categories (disruptive innovation) to capture future market share.
2. Innovation Process
This is the ‘how’ – the structured steps an idea takes from conception to market. It typically includes stages like idea generation, idea screening and selection, concept development, business case development, prototyping, testing, and commercialization. A well-defined process ensures consistency and reduces the risk of critical steps being missed.
A common pitfall is having a brilliant idea but no clear path to bring it to life. The process acts as a roadmap, guiding teams through the necessary stages and decision points.
3. Innovation Culture
This is the ‘who’ and ‘environment’ – fostering a mindset and organizational atmosphere that encourages creativity, experimentation, and risk-taking. It involves leadership support, psychological safety for employees to voice ideas, and cross-functional collaboration. An innovative culture empowers individuals and teams to contribute.
Companies like Google are renowned for fostering such a culture, famously encouraging employees to dedicate 20% of their time to personal projects, leading to innovations like Gmail and AdSense.
4. Innovation Tools and Technology
These are the enablers – software, platforms, and methodologies that facilitate the innovation process. This can range from idea management software to collaboration tools, data analytics platforms, and prototyping technologies. The right tools simplify workflows and enhance collaboration.
Idea Scale and HYPE Innovation are examples of platforms designed to manage the entire innovation pipeline, from submission to analysis.
5. Innovation Metrics and KPIs
How do you know if your innovation efforts are succeeding? This pillar involves defining and tracking key performance indicators (KPIs) that measure the health and output of your innovation pipeline. Metrics can range from the number of ideas submitted to the revenue generated by new products. As of 2026, leading organizations are increasingly tracking both leading indicators (e.g., idea submission rates, employee engagement in innovation initiatives) and lagging indicators (e.g., new product revenue, market share growth).
The Innovation Management Process: A Step-by-Step Look
While specific methodologies vary, most innovation management processes share common stages. Understanding these steps provides a practical roadmap for any organization looking to implement a more strong system.
- Idea Generation: This is the ‘fuzzy front-end’ where ideas are encouraged from all sources – internal employees, customers, partners, and open innovation platforms. Techniques include brainstorming sessions, idea submission portals, customer feedback analysis, and trend watching.
- Idea Screening and Selection: Not all ideas are viable. This stage involves evaluating ideas against strategic criteria, market potential, technical feasibility, and resource availability. strong selection processes ensure that limited resources are focused on the most promising opportunities.
- Concept Development and Business Case: Promising ideas are fleshed out into detailed concepts. This includes defining the target market, value proposition, key features, and potential business model. A comprehensive business case is developed, outlining expected costs, revenues, and ROI.
- Prototyping and Testing: The concept is translated into a tangible prototype or Minimum Viable Product (MVP). This allows for early testing with target users to gather feedback, identify flaws, and refine the offering before full-scale development or launch.
- Development and Commercialization: The refined concept is fully developed into a product or service. This stage involves final engineering, manufacturing, marketing strategy development, sales channel setup, and the actual launch into the market.
- Monitoring and Iteration: Post-launch, performance is tracked against KPIs. Feedback is continuously gathered to identify areas for improvement, leading to further iterations or new innovation cycles. This ensures that innovation is a continuous, not a one-off, activity.
A common mistake is to view this as a linear process. In reality, it’s often iterative, with feedback from later stages informing earlier ones.
Cultivating an Innovative Culture: The Human Element
Technology and processes are vital, but a truly innovative organization is powered by its people. Fostering an innovation culture requires conscious effort from leadership and a commitment to creating an environment where new ideas can flourish.
Key elements include:
- Leadership Buy-in: Senior management must champion innovation, allocate resources, and visibly support new initiatives, even those that carry risk.
- Psychological Safety: Employees need to feel safe to propose unconventional ideas without fear of ridicule or reprisal if they don’t succeed. This encourages open communication and experimentation.
- Cross-Functional Collaboration: Breaking down departmental silos allows for diverse perspectives and expertise to converge on ideas, leading to more strong solutions. Engineers, marketers, and sales teams working together on new product development is a prime example.
- Recognition and Rewards: Acknowledging and rewarding innovative contributions, whether through formal programs or informal recognition, reinforces the desired behavior.
- Learning from Failure: Viewing failures not as dead ends but as learning opportunities is crucial. Post-mortems should focus on what was learned and how to apply those lessons moving forward, rather than assigning blame. According to research from the Stanford Graduate School of Business, organizations that embrace ‘intelligent failures’ are more likely to achieve breakthrough innovations.
What this means in practice: a company that penalizes every failed experiment will quickly see its idea pipeline dry up. Conversely, one that celebrates the lessons learned from a failed product test is more likely to see its teams take calculated risks on future endeavors.
Essential Tools and Technologies for Innovation
The right tools can significantly enhance the efficiency and effectiveness of innovation management. As of 2026, the world of innovation software is more sophisticated than ever, offering integrated solutions for the entire innovation lifecycle.
Commonly used tools include:
- Idea Management Platforms: Software like Idea Scale, HYPE Innovation, and Qmarkets allow organizations to collect, manage, and evaluate ideas from a large number of contributors. They provide features for idea submission, voting, commenting, and portfolio management.
- Collaboration Tools: Platforms such as Slack, Microsoft Teams, and Miro facilitate communication and teamwork, essential for cross-functional innovation projects.
- Project Management Software: Tools like Asana, Trello, and Jira help teams track progress on innovation projects, manage tasks, and ensure deadlines are met.
- Data Analytics and AI: Advanced analytics and AI can be used to identify market trends, analyze customer feedback at scale, and even assist in predicting the potential success of new concepts.
- Prototyping Tools: From low-fidelity wire framing tools like Figma to 3D printing technologies, these tools enable the rapid creation of tangible representations of ideas for testing and validation.
A potential drawback of relying too heavily on technology is the risk of depersonalizing the innovation process. While tools are powerful, they should augment, not replace, human interaction and creative thought.
Measuring Success: KPIs for Innovation Management
To understand and improve its innovation efforts, an organization must measure them. Defining relevant Key Performance Indicators (KPIs) is critical. These should align with the overall innovation strategy and provide insights into the health of the innovation pipeline.
Key metrics often fall into several categories:
- Input Metrics: These measure the resources and activities directed towards innovation, such as the number of ideas generated, Ramp;D spend as a percentage of revenue, or employee participation rates in innovation programs.
- Throughput Metrics: These track the progress of ideas through the innovation pipeline, including the number of ideas in development, time taken to move from idea to prototype, or stages completed in the process.
- Output Metrics: These measure the results of innovation, such as the percentage of revenue from new products launched in the last 3–5 years, the number of patents filed, or market share gains from innovative offerings.
- Impact Metrics: These assess the broader organizational and market impact, including customer satisfaction with new offerings, brand perception as an innovator, or disruption of existing markets.
According to ISO 56002:2019, the standard for innovation management, organizations should define metrics that are relevant to their strategic objectives and provide actionable insights. A common mistake is to focus solely on output metrics, neglecting the inputs and throughputs that drive them.
Navigating the Challenges in Innovation Management
Implementing and sustaining effective innovation management is not without its hurdles. Awareness of these common challenges can help organizations proactively address them.
1. Lack of Resources (Time, Budget, People)
Innovation often competes for resources with day-to-day operations. Without dedicated budgets and protected time for innovation teams, initiatives can falter. A solution is to integrate innovation funding into the core business strategy and allocate dedicated personnel.
2. Resistance to Change and Cultural Inertia
Employees may be accustomed to existing processes and resistant to new ways of working. Fear of failure or perceived threats to job security can also contribute. Overcoming this requires strong leadership communication, training, and demonstrating the benefits of innovation.
3. Ineffective Idea Screening and Selection
Selecting the wrong ideas or failing to select promising ones can cripple an innovation pipeline. This often stems from unclear criteria or subjective decision-making. Establishing objective, strategy-aligned selection criteria and diverse evaluation committees can mitigate this.
4. Inability to Measure ROI and Impact
Demonstrating the value of innovation can be difficult, leading to a lack of continued investment. Defining and tracking appropriate KPIs from the outset is crucial for showcasing progress and justifying ongoing support. How does innovation management differ from Ramp;D?
Research and Development (Ramp;D) often focuses on scientific and technical discovery. Innovation management is broader, encompassing the entire lifecycle from idea generation and selection through to market implementation and commercialization, integrating Ramp;D efforts within a strategic framework.
